le magasin

  1. magazine

  2. medicine

  3. store

  4. shelf

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self
C Correct answer
Explanation

'Le magasin' is French for 'the store' or 'shop.' This is yet another false friend - while it resembles 'magazine,' they have completely different meanings. In French, a magazine would be 'un magazine' or 'une revue,' while 'le magasin' refers to a retail establishment.
